If you are still unable to find your car keys, the next step is to contact your dealer and request a new set made. The dealership will be able identify your key based on its VIN and will swiftly cut the replacement. They can program the new key to ensure that it erases the old one, so should a burglar discover it they won't be able to drive your vehicle.

A mobile automotive locksmith will also visit you and create a new key for you. The locksmith will need the year and model of your car, as well evidence that you are the owner of the vehicle (such as a photocopy of your registration). This is more expensive but more efficient than dealing with the dealer.
